The definition of spring is:
A time of growth and renewal.
The season of the year where the weather becomes warmer and plants revive.

March 21st is the beginning of spring in the Northern Hemisphere and for those who have endured months and months of cold, barren, snowed in, sunless skies, the anticipation of spring is hard to contain.

For us here in the Southern Hemisphere it is perhaps, not so brilliant, but it is the one time of the year we can truly be free....not only of coats, shoes and etc. but also fans and Air conditioning. Where we can actually breathe fresh air and open the doors without something of great cost flying out (electricity).
